What Are Anti-Fatigue Mats and How Do They Work?
Anti-fatigue mats are specially engineered floor coverings designed to reduce the physical stress of prolonged standing. Unlike standard floor surfaces, these mats feature cushioned construction that creates a supportive yet slightly unstable surface beneath your feet.
The science behind anti-fatigue matting is elegantly simple. When you stand on a hard surface, your muscles must work constantly to maintain balance and posture. This static muscle engagement restricts blood flow, leading to fatigue, discomfort, and pain. Anti-fatigue mats introduce micro-movements—subtle weight shifts and muscle contractions—that promote blood circulation and prevent the muscle lock that causes standing fatigue.
The Biomechanics of Standing Fatigue
Standing on concrete or other hard floors forces your body into an unnatural static state. Your leg muscles contract continuously without the relief that comes from walking or sitting. Blood pools in the lower extremities, reducing oxygen delivery to tissues. Over time, this causes:
- Lower back pain and lumbar strain
- Leg muscle fatigue and aching
- Swollen feet and ankles
- Reduced concentration and productivity
- Long-term musculoskeletal disorders
Quality anti-fatigue floor mats combat these issues through their unique cellular structure. The mat compresses slightly under weight, then rebounds, encouraging constant micro-adjustments in your stance. This dynamic standing engages your calf muscles as natural pumps, pushing blood back toward the heart and maintaining healthy circulation throughout your shift.
Health Benefits of Anti-Fatigue Mats
The health advantages of anti-fatigue mats extend far beyond simple comfort. Proper matting addresses multiple physiological concerns associated with prolonged standing work.
Reduced Back Pain
Lower back pain is the most common complaint among standing workers. The lumbar spine bears significant load when standing, and hard floors amplify this stress. Anti-fatigue mats cushion impact, distribute weight more evenly, and encourage the subtle postural shifts that prevent spinal compression. Studies show workers using anti-fatigue matting report up to 60% less lower back discomfort compared to those standing on bare floors.
Improved Blood Circulation
Static standing causes blood to pool in the legs and feet. This venous insufficiency leads to swelling, varicose veins, and deep vein thrombosis risk in severe cases. The unstable surface of anti-fatigue mats activates calf muscles, which act as secondary hearts pumping blood upward. Workers experience less leg swelling and reduced risk of circulation-related health issues.
Decreased Joint Stress
Every step on hard flooring sends shock waves through your skeletal system. Over thousands of steps per shift, this impact damages joint cartilage in ankles, knees, and hips. Anti-fatigue mats absorb impact energy, reducing joint stress by up to 40%. This protection is especially valuable for workers already experiencing arthritis or joint conditions.
Enhanced Energy and Alertness
Physical discomfort drains mental energy. Workers fighting fatigue and pain have less cognitive capacity for their actual tasks. By eliminating standing-related discomfort, anti-fatigue mats help employees maintain focus and energy throughout their shifts. This translates directly to improved productivity, fewer errors, and better customer service.
Reduced Risk of Slips and Falls
Many anti-fatigue mats feature textured surfaces or non-slip backing that improve workplace safety. Fatigued workers are more prone to accidents, so reducing fatigue itself is a safety measure. Combined with proper traction, anti-fatigue floor mats create safer standing workstations.
Industries That Need Anti-Fatigue Mats
While any workplace involving prolonged standing benefits from anti-fatigue matting, certain industries have particularly compelling needs.
Manufacturing and Industrial
Factory workers, assembly line operators, and machine tool operators often stand for 8-12 hour shifts. Industrial anti-fatigue mats must withstand heavy foot traffic, dropped tools, oil exposure, and chemical spills. Rubber anti-fatigue mats with drainage holes are ideal for manufacturing environments, providing both comfort and safety on potentially slippery floors.
Retail
Shop floor staff, cashiers, and customer service representatives spend entire shifts on their feet. Retail environments demand mats that look professional while providing genuine comfort. Many retailers choose black or grey rubber mats with subtle branding opportunities, or opt for modular interlocking tiles that can be customised to fit any counter configuration.
Hospitality and Catering
Commercial kitchens present unique challenges: extreme temperatures, water, grease, and dropped utensils. Kitchen anti-fatigue mats must be drainage-capable, grease-resistant, and easy to clean. Rubber or nitrile mats with open-grid designs allow liquids to pass through while providing solid footing for busy chefs and kitchen staff.
Healthcare
Nurses, surgeons, pharmacists, and laboratory technicians often stand for extended procedures. Healthcare environments require mats that meet strict hygiene standards—antimicrobial treatments and easy sanitisation are essential. Closed-cell rubber or PVC mats resist bacterial growth and can withstand regular disinfection.
Warehousing and Logistics
Packing stations, sorting areas, and order picking zones benefit enormously from anti-fatigue matting. Warehouse workers combine standing with frequent movement, so mats with bevelled edges prevent tripping during transitions. Runner mats along picking aisles provide continuous protection for mobile workers.
Offices and Sit-Stand Desks
The rise of standing desks and sit-stand workstations has brought anti-fatigue mats into office environments. Home workers and office employees alike use desktop-sized mats to make standing work comfortable. These mats are often more decorative than industrial versions, with ergonomic contours and softer materials suited to lighter use.

Types of Anti-Fatigue Mats: Materials Compared
Anti-fatigue mats are manufactured from various materials, each with distinct advantages for different applications.
Rubber Anti-Fatigue Mats
Rubber anti-fatigue mats are the workhorse of industrial environments. Natural and synthetic rubber compounds offer exceptional durability, chemical resistance, and long-term performance.
Advantages:
- Extremely durable—lasts 4-5 years in heavy use
- Resistant to oils, greases, and many chemicals
- Excellent traction even when wet
- Heavy weight stays in place without adhesive
- Maintains cushioning properties over time
Best for: Manufacturing, workshops, commercial kitchens, industrial applications
Foam Anti-Fatigue Mats
Foam mats use closed-cell polyurethane or PVC foam to create lightweight, affordable cushioning. They're popular for office and light commercial use.
Advantages:
- Lightweight and easy to move
- Softest cushioning feel
- More affordable than rubber
- Available in various colours and patterns
- Good thermal insulation from cold floors
Limitations: Less durable than rubber, can compress over time, not suitable for wet or oily environments
Best for: Offices, retail counters, home standing desks, light-duty applications
Gel Anti-Fatigue Mats
Gel mats incorporate a gel layer—typically polyurethane gel—sandwiched between supportive base layers. They offer premium comfort but at higher cost.
Advantages:
- Superior cushioning comfort
- Gel distributes pressure evenly
- Maintains properties in varying temperatures
- Often features ergonomic contours
Limitations: Higher price point, heavier than foam, gel can degrade if punctured
Best for: Executive workstations, medical facilities, premium retail, prolonged standing applications
PVC Anti-Fatigue Mats
PVC (vinyl) mats offer a balance of durability and affordability. Closed-cell PVC foam provides good cushioning with easy maintenance.
Advantages:
- Good chemical resistance
- Easy to clean and maintain
- Moderate durability and cost
- Available in many configurations
Limitations: Not as durable as rubber in heavy-duty applications, environmental concerns with PVC disposal
Best for: Light industrial, commercial kitchens, retail, laboratories
Interlocking Modular Tiles
Rather than single mats, interlocking tiles allow custom coverage of any area. Available in rubber, PVC, or foam, these tiles snap together and can be replaced individually if damaged.
Advantages:
- Customisable to any space
- Replace damaged sections without replacing entire mat
- Easy to install and reconfigure
- Good for irregular workstation shapes
Best for: Large coverage areas, flexible workspaces, growing businesses
Choosing the Right Thickness
Mat thickness directly impacts comfort and durability. However, thicker isn't always better—the right thickness depends on your specific application.
Light-Duty (9-12mm)
Suitable for areas with moderate standing time or where workers frequently transition between standing and walking. Good for retail counters, reception desks, and light assembly work. Thinner mats also present less of a tripping hazard.
Medium-Duty (12-18mm)
The most versatile range for general workplace use. Provides substantial cushioning for 4-8 hour standing shifts while maintaining stability. Ideal for manufacturing workstations, commercial kitchens, and healthcare settings.
Heavy-Duty (18-22mm+)
Maximum cushioning for the most demanding applications. Workers standing 8+ hours continuously, or those with existing joint or back conditions, benefit from thick mats. The increased cushioning does create a slightly less stable surface, which may not suit tasks requiring precise movements.
Thickness Considerations
- Stability: Thicker mats can feel less stable underfoot—important for precision work
- Transition: Thicker mats require bevelled edges to prevent tripping
- Clearance: Consider door swings, drawer clearances, and equipment heights
- Task type: Static standing benefits from thicker mats; frequent walking may prefer thinner
Size Guide for Different Workstations
Proper sizing ensures workers remain on the mat throughout their tasks. An undersized mat forces awkward positioning and reduces effectiveness.
Standard Workstation Sizes
| Application | Recommended Size | Notes |
|---|---|---|
| Single standing position | 60cm × 90cm | Standard counter/workbench position |
| Sit-stand desk | 50cm × 80cm minimum | Allow space to push back when sitting |
| Assembly workstation | 90cm × 150cm | Larger coverage for movement |
| Cashier/till point | 60cm × 120cm | Length for lateral movement |
| Commercial kitchen | 90cm × 150cm or runners | Match counter length; drainage mats |
| Bar service area | 60cm × full bar length | Runner mats or linked sections |
| Machine operating position | 90cm × 120cm | Consider control panel reach |
| Packing station | 90cm × 180cm | Large coverage for movement |
Sizing Tips
- Measure movement range: Stand in position and reach all points of your workspace; the mat should extend 15-20cm beyond this range
- Consider adjacent workers: In shared spaces, continuous coverage or properly butted mats prevent gaps
- Account for equipment: Measure around fixtures, cabinets, and standing equipment
- Plan for growth: Slightly larger mats accommodate workstation changes
Ergonomic Certification and Standards
When selecting anti-fatigue mats, look for products that meet recognised ergonomic and safety standards.
Relevant UK and European Standards
- EN ISO 9241: Ergonomics of human-system interaction—covers workplace equipment design
- BS EN 13845: Resilient floor coverings—slip resistance requirements
- REACH Compliance: European regulation on chemical safety in products
- HSE Guidance: The UK Health and Safety Executive provides workplace standing guidance
Key Certifications to Look For
- COBA Europe Testing: Independent testing for slip resistance and wear
- Fire Safety Ratings: Cfl-s1 or better for commercial installations
- Antimicrobial Certification: Important for food service and healthcare
- Oil and Chemical Resistance: Rated performance for industrial applications
What Testing Means
Reputable manufacturers test their mats for:
- Compression set: How well the mat recovers after repeated compression
- Slip resistance: Coefficient of friction when wet and dry
- Fatigue reduction: Measured reduction in user-reported discomfort
- Durability: Wear testing under simulated heavy use
Always request test documentation for high-volume or safety-critical installations.
ROI Calculation: The Business Case for Anti-Fatigue Mats
Beyond employee comfort, anti-fatigue mats deliver measurable return on investment. UK businesses can calculate expected benefits against mat costs.
Reduced Sick Days
Musculoskeletal disorders (MSDs) account for approximately 7.3 million lost working days annually in the UK. Lower back pain alone costs UK employers over £12 billion yearly in lost productivity. Anti-fatigue mats directly address standing-related MSDs.
Example calculation:
- 10 standing workers, average 3 MSD-related sick days per year each = 30 days lost
- Average daily wage cost: £100
- Annual cost of standing-related absence: £3,000
- 50% reduction with proper matting = £1,500 annual savings
- Cost of 10 quality mats: approximately £500-800
- Payback period: 4-6 months
Improved Productivity
Comfortable workers are productive workers. Studies show standing comfort improvements correlate with 10-15% productivity gains in repetitive tasks. For manufacturing and assembly, this directly impacts output.
Reduced Staff Turnover
Physical discomfort drives employees away. The cost of recruiting and training replacement workers far exceeds the cost of workplace comfort improvements. A single resignation costs UK businesses an average of £30,000 in recruitment and lost productivity.
Insurance and Compliance
Demonstrating proactive measures to prevent workplace injuries can reduce employer liability insurance premiums. Proper matting also shows due diligence in HSE inspections and accident investigations.
Building Your Business Case
Calculate your potential ROI:
- Count workers in standing roles
- Estimate current MSD-related absence days
- Cost absence days (wages + lost productivity)
- Apply conservative 30-50% reduction estimate
- Compare savings to mat investment
- Add intangible benefits (morale, retention, safety)
For most UK businesses, anti-fatigue mats pay for themselves within the first year—often within months.

Frequently Asked Questions
What thickness should anti-fatigue mats be?
For most workplace applications, anti-fatigue mats should be between 9mm and 22mm thick. Light-duty environments like retail counters work well with 9-12mm mats. Medium-duty industrial workstations benefit from 12-18mm thickness. Heavy-duty manufacturing and prolonged standing areas require 18-22mm or thicker mats for maximum fatigue reduction.
How long do anti-fatigue mats last?
Quality anti-fatigue mats typically last 2-5 years depending on material, usage intensity, and maintenance. Rubber mats generally outlast foam alternatives, with industrial-grade rubber lasting 4-5 years in heavy use. Foam mats may compress after 1-2 years of intensive use. Regular cleaning and rotating mats extends lifespan significantly.
Are anti-fatigue mats worth the investment?
Yes, anti-fatigue mats deliver measurable ROI through reduced sick days, improved productivity, and lower staff turnover. Studies show workers standing on anti-fatigue mats report 50% less discomfort. For a typical UK business, the reduction in musculoskeletal-related absences alone can pay for the mats within 6-12 months.
Can anti-fatigue mats be used with sit-stand desks?
Absolutely. Anti-fatigue mats are ideal companions for sit-stand desks. When transitioning to standing, the mat provides crucial support. Choose mats with bevelled edges to prevent tripping when moving your chair. Many workers find standing time increases significantly when using an anti-fatigue mat with their adjustable desk.
What's the difference between rubber and foam anti-fatigue mats?
Rubber anti-fatigue mats are denser, more durable, and better suited for industrial environments. They resist oils, chemicals, and heavy foot traffic. Foam mats are softer, lighter, and more affordable—ideal for offices and retail. Rubber typically lasts 3-5 years versus 1-3 years for foam. For wet or oily conditions, rubber is the clear choice.
How do I clean anti-fatigue mats?
Clean anti-fatigue mats weekly for optimal hygiene and longevity. For rubber mats, sweep loose debris, then mop with warm water and mild detergent. Rinse thoroughly and allow to dry. Foam mats should be vacuumed and spot-cleaned with a damp cloth. Avoid harsh chemicals that can degrade the mat material. Industrial mats can be pressure washed if needed.
Do anti-fatigue mats really reduce back pain?
Yes, clinical studies confirm anti-fatigue mats significantly reduce lower back pain in workers who stand for extended periods. The cushioned surface encourages subtle leg movements, improving blood circulation and reducing static muscle fatigue. Research published in ergonomics journals shows up to 60% reduction in reported discomfort when using quality anti-fatigue matting.
What size anti-fatigue mat do I need?
Size depends on your workstation. For single standing positions, 60cm × 90cm is standard. Assembly line workers need longer mats—90cm × 150cm or continuous runner mats. Sit-stand desk users should choose mats at least 50cm × 80cm. Ensure 15-20cm clearance beyond your normal movement range. For kitchens and bars, measure the full length of your work counter.
